Understanding Google Ads for Lead Generation

One of the biggest advantages of Google Ads is its ability to capture high-intent customers. When people search on Google, they are usually looking for a solution, product, or service at that moment. This is what makes Google Ads for lead generation so effective.

For example, if someone types “best digital marketing agency near me” or “website design services,” they are not just browsing; they are ready to take action. Google Ads allow your business to appear at the top of the search results, giving you instant visibility.

Google Ads can show in different formats such as:

  • Search ads on Google results pages
  • Display banner ads on websites
  • Video ads on YouTube
  • Shopping ads for eCommerce products

Because of this intent-based targeting, businesses often see faster conversions and higher-quality leads. This makes Google Ads ideal for industries like education, healthcare, real estate, professional services, and local businesses.

If your main goal is to increase inquiries, calls, bookings, or sales, then Google Ads for lead generation is one of the most powerful tools available.

The Power of Social Media Ads for Brand Awareness

While Google Ads focuses on intent, Social Media Ads for brand awareness focus on exposure and engagement. Social media platforms like Facebook, Instagram, LinkedIn, and YouTube show ads based on a user’s age, interests, location, and online behavior.

This means people don’t need to search for your business to find you. Your brand reaches them while they are scrolling through their feeds. This makes social media advertising perfect for:

  • Increasing brand visibility
  • Creating emotional connections
  • Building a loyal audience
  • Promoting visually engaging content

Social Media Ads work especially well for fashion brands, influencers, fitness businesses, restaurants, online courses, and lifestyle products. They are also excellent for storytelling through images, videos, reels, and testimonials.

Compared to Google Ads, social media ads are generally cheaper per impression and give you more creative flexibility. That’s why marketers strongly recommend using Social Media Ads for brand awareness, especially in the early stages of a business.

Google Ads vs Social Media Ads – A Detailed Comparison

A common discussion in the digital marketing industry is Google Ads vs Facebook Ads. Both are extremely popular, but they serve different purposes in a marketing funnel.

Google Ads vs Social Media Ads comparison for lead generation and brand awareness

This digital advertising comparison explains the difference clearly:

  • Google Ads target active search intent
  • Social Media (Meta) Ads target user interests and behavior
  • Google is better for instant leads
  • Facebook is better for building relationships
  • Google ads usually have higher cost per click
  • Facebook ads usually provide lower cost per reach

In the battle of Meta ads vs Google ads, neither platform is “bad.” The real winner is the platform that matches your business objective.

If you need quick, ready-to-buy customers, Google Ads is stronger. If you want to nurture your audience and stay in front of them daily, Meta Ads are better.

That is why expert marketers use both together in a balanced paid advertising strategy.

Best Ad Platform for Small Business

If you are a startup or small business owner, you may wonder: what is the best ad platform for small business? The answer depends on your goal, budget, and audience.

Choose Google Ads if:

  • You offer a service people actively search for
  • You want immediate leads and phone calls
  • Your business depends on local or urgent demand

Choose Social Media Ads if:

  • Your product is visual or lifestyle-based
  • You want to grow brand recognition
  • You are building long-term customer relationships

However, the best solution is to combine both platforms. Using Google for conversions and social media for awareness creates a powerful marketing ecosystem and maximizes your ROI.

This approach makes your business visible at every stage of the customer journey.

Creating a Winning Paid Advertising Strategy

The most successful brands don’t choose between Google and social media. Instead, they use a smart paid advertising strategy that connects both platforms.

Here is an effective funnel:

  1. Social Media Ads to introduce your brand
  2. Website content to educate visitors
  3. Google remarketing ads to re-target them
  4. Conversion into a customer

This strategy increases brand trust, strengthens awareness, and boosts conversions over time. It is one of the best tactics used in modern online digital advertising comparison strategies.
